Technology Development and Engineering Practice for Protection and Utilization of Water Resources in

Da-zhao Gu

Frontiers of Engineering Management 2016, Volume 3, Issue 1,   Pages 59-66 doi: 10.15302/J-FEM-2016010

Abstract: Shanxi, Shaanxi, Inner Mongolia, Ningxia, and Gansu (hereafter generally referred as “the Western Area”) are major coal-producing areas in China due to rich coal resources and good mining conditions. However, the Western Area has a serious water shortage. The surface evaporation is huge and a great amount of mine water generated in coal mining is evaporated and lost after discharging to surface. In order to protect and utilize the water resources during large-scale coal mining in the Western Area, Shenhua Group has put forward a technological idea to store mine water in underground mined areas and successfully researched and developed the coal mine underground reservoir technology by solving the technical difficulties of water source prediction, reservoir site selection, reservoir capacity design, dam construction, safety guarantee, water quality control and so on through 20 years of exploration. Now Shenhua Group has successfully established a batch of reservoir in the Shendong Mining Area, obtaining great economic and social benefits. The technology is also extended to other western mining areas, providing an effective path for harmonic mining of coal and water resources in western China.

Development and utilization of underground space for the protection of relics in the Yang Emperor Mausoleum

CHEN Zhilong, ZHANG Ping, LI Juxi

Frontiers of Structural and Civil Engineering 2007, Volume 1, Issue 2,   Pages 229-233 doi: 10.1007/s11709-007-0028-9

Abstract: By analyzing the ten burials that have been unearthed at the Yang Emperor Mausoleum of the Han Dynasty, and China s first wholly underground protection and exhibition hall of relics that is under construction, the article expounds the importance of relic site protection through underground space. In particular, it discusses the preservation of historical and cultural relics, the harmonious relationship between architecture and nature, and the collection and security of cultural relics.

Methodologies for chemical utilization of CO

Liangnian HE, Ya Du, Chengxia MIAO, Jinquan WANG, Xiaoyong DOU, Ying WU

Frontiers of Chemical Science and Engineering 2009, Volume 3, Issue 2,   Pages 224-228 doi: 10.1007/s11705-009-0067-y

Abstract: The reactions of CO with oxirane to produce cyclic carbonate, and with aziridine to afford oxazolidine have been of interest as a useful method for its fixation by a chemical process. Highly efficient processesemploying recyclable CO -phlilic homogeneous catalyst were devised for environmentally benign synthesis of cyclic carbonates and oxazolidinones under supercritical CO without any organic solvent. These processes represent pathways for greener chemical fixations of CO to afford industrial useful materials such as organic carbonates and oxazolidinones with great potential applications.
